
New Delhi, February 17 The India AI Impact Expo 2026 was a powerful convergence of ideas, innovation, and intent, Prime Minister Narendra Modi said on Tuesday.
On Monday, PM Modi inaugurated the Expo here, which featured more than 600 high-potential startups and 13 country pavilions showcasing international collaboration in the AI ecosystem.
"The India AI Impact Expo 2026 was a powerful convergence of ideas, innovation, and intent. It showcased the extraordinary potential of Indian talent in shaping the future of Artificial Intelligence for global good," PM Modi wrote on X.
The prime minister also said that above all, the Expo reaffirmed India's commitment to harnessing AI responsibly, inclusively, and at scale for human progress.
The Expo brings together global technology firms, startups, academia, and research institutions, central and state governments, and international partners.
Spanning 10 arenas covering more than 70,000 square metres at Bharat Mandapam, the Expo brings together global technology firms, startups, academia, research institutions, Union ministries, state governments, and international partners.
The Expo also features 13 country pavilions, showcasing international collaboration in the Artificial Intelligence (AI) ecosystem. These include pavilions from Australia, Japan, Russia, the United Kingdom,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, Switzerland, Serbia, Estonia, Tajikistan, and Africa.
The Expo is hosting more than 300 curated exhibition pavilions and live demonstrations, structured across three thematic areas – people, planet, and progress.
In addition, the Expo is featuring more than 600 high-potential startups, many of whom are building globally relevant and population-scale solutions.
These startups are demonstrating working solutions that are already deployed in real-world settings.
